Now are the days that God lies dead — the God who, in dying, expressed ultimate solidarity with all who have been unjustly killed across the ages. Let's explore how various queer theologians between 1993 & 2006 — plus some trans poets more recently — have connected Jesus's Passion, death & burial, and resurrection to LGBTQ experiences.

Talking Points:
- (0:00 - 4:35) Intro: different theologies of the cross; connecting Jesus’ Passion to contemporary LGBTQ experiences
- (4:36 - 6:01) A poem on the cross by Slats Toole
- (6:02 - 10:30) Queering the Beloved Disciple - Robert E. Goss
- (10:31 - 12:17) Poem by Keaton St. James: “A Portrait of John at the Last Supper”
- (12:18 - 16:59) Maxwell Lawton’s 1993 painting “Man of Sorrows: Christ with AIDS”
- (17: 00 - 20:59) Jesus & Matthew Shepard: Redemption comes in what comes after
- (21:00 - 27:39) The cross as solidarity; Avery’s poem “Your death was nothing special”
- (27:40 - 37:46) Blamed for their own deaths: Jesus & LGBTQ+ Argentinians - Marcella Althaus-Reid
- (37:47 - ) Lingering over Holy Saturday; Avery’s poem
- (42:10 - 48:28) Easter - Jesus comes out; God’s queer surprise – Thomas Bohache & Goss
- (48:29 - end) “Gay Angels?” Rolling back the stone - Rev. Nancy Wilson & Rev. Daniel Smith
